In the afternoon hours of February 27, 2019, a burst of gunfire shattered the quiet of a Columbia Heights neighborhood in Northwest Washington, D.C. When the sound of the shots faded, 23-year-old Jamal Kwame Crump, a Black male, was left lying in an alley in the 1300 block of Monroe Street NW, suffering from gunshot wounds. Metropolitan Police Department officers responded to the scene at approximately 2:40 p.m. and found Crump, who was pronounced dead at a local hospital shortly thereafter.
